Output c0d5a4cff3e31f7dcfdc835731dc7f24bcc3e25d33fbc504dbb255dcb6b4e3cd:1

value
12076965
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ca37854aa2d67ca6afda0805ff7defa61684ecc8 OP_EQUAL
address
3L8EvwKHX95QV81YxuqkQNdaVxWbexguEq
transaction
c0d5a4cff3e31f7dcfdc835731dc7f24bcc3e25d33fbc504dbb255dcb6b4e3cd
confirmations
382547
spent
true